Estimated Nutrient Content

To understand the nutrient content of pet food, we visualize its macronutrient composition in three ways. In the charts below, you’ll see a guaranteed analysis on an as-fed basis, a dry matter analysis, and a breakdown of the food’s macronutrients on a calorie-weighted basis.

Remember that all of these values are estimates based on the guaranteed analysis published by the company, and the food’s actual nutrient values may be slightly different.

Ingredient Review

Our review of Purina Pro Plan Veterinary Diets Natural DRM Derm Management Canine Formula Dry Dog Food begins with a detailed look at the food’s ingredients.

The first ingredient is Brewers Rice. Brewers rice is a byproduct of the beer industry. The brewers rice in pet food has been dried and ground for use as a carbohydrate source, often in gluten-free recipes.

The second ingredient is Trout. Trout is meat from any species of fish in the trout family. In pet food, trout can be an excellent source of protein, vitamins, minerals, and omega-3 fatty acids.

The third ingredient is Oat Meal. Oat meal is a general name for oats that have had their tough outer hulls removed before further processing into a coarse high-fiber substance. The oat meal in pet food is a source of carbohydrates, protein, vitamins, minerals to support your companion’s overall well-being.

The fourth ingredient is Pea Protein. Pea protein is a good source of amino acids, vitamins, and minerals. While the pea protein in pet food isn’t normally a primary protein source, it is easy to digest and it’s also a good source of fiber.

The fifth ingredient is Potato Protein. Potato protein is an isolated protein that comes from potatoes. In pet food, potato protein is used as a low cost protein source as well as an emulsifier and texture-enhancing agent.

When we analyzed the ingredients in Purina Pro Plan Veterinary Diets Natural DRM Derm Management Canine Formula Dry Dog Food, we found that most of the protein is derived from plant based sources.
